2. Description of the Related Art Conventional cable racks are known
There is one proposed in 3-164317. This has a pair of parent girders facing each other with a mounting surface protruding inward at a predetermined interval in the longitudinal direction, and has a mounting surface abutting on the mounting surface at both ends so as to intersect with the parent girder. A plurality of child girders to be attached. FIG. 3 shows the joining state of the parent girder and the child girder. 1 is the main girder, 6 is the mounting surface, 7 is the sub girder, and 10 is the mounting surface. The parent girder and the child girder are screwed together with the tightening screw S.

However, the above-mentioned structure has a problem in that the contact area between the main girder and the sub-girder is small and the point of contact is concentrated at one point, so that the stability of the sub-girder is not good. there were. That is, the child digits may rattle, and in extreme cases, may deviate from the parent digits.

The parent girder 1 is a plate-like member extending in the longitudinal direction, and a pair is arranged to face each other. The parent girder 1 is bent at both ends in the transverse direction to form bent pieces 2. The connecting piece 3 connecting the bent pieces 2 has a convex surface 3a protruding inward at a middle portion in the short direction, and concave surfaces 3b, 3b are formed with the convex surface 3a interposed therebetween. The lower concave surface 3b has a recessed portion so that the head of the tightening screw S attached from the outside is substantially flush with the concave surface 3b.
4 will be provided. The depression 4 has an insertion hole 5 through which the tightening screw S is inserted, and is provided at predetermined intervals in the longitudinal direction. Further, the bottom surface of the depression 4 is the mounting surface 6 of the sub-spar 7.

The sub-spar 7 is substantially U-shaped in cross section and has a length corresponding to the distance between the pair of parent girders 1, 1. It is placed and arranged so as to intersect with the main girder 1. A plurality of the sub-spars 7 are attached at predetermined intervals in the longitudinal direction. The upper end of the sub-spar 7 is bent so as to be wound inward so that the cable laid there is not damaged.

A substantially L-shaped connecting body 8 composed of an adhesive piece 9 to the child beam 7 and an attachment piece 10 to the parent beam 1 is bonded to both ends of the child beam 7 by welding or the like. The attachment piece 10 has a flat plate shape, and has a larger area than the mounting surface 6 of the parent girder 1 and contacts the mounting surface 6. At the center of the mounting piece 10, a screw hole 10a in which a female screw is cut is provided. Protrusions 10b, 10b are continuously provided on both sides of the attachment piece 10. The protruding piece 10b has a length corresponding to the protruding length of the mounting surface 6 of the main girder 1. That is, when the mounting piece 10 is brought into contact with the mounting surface 6 of the main girder 1,
The protruding piece 10b is in contact with the concave surface 3b of the main girder 1 and faces the mounting surface 6 therebetween.

By providing such a protruding piece 10b,
Single point intensive contact between the child girder 7 and the parent girder 1 is eliminated, and the stability is improved. Further, by attaching the mounting piece 10 to the sub-spar 7 so that the end surface of the projecting piece 10b is located on the same plane as the end surface of the sub-spar 7, the end surface of the sub-spar 7 is Since the contact area between the main girder 1 and the sub girder 7 is large, and the contact range is widened, the stability is further improved.

The procedure for assembling the cable rack will be described. First, the attachment piece 10 of the sub-spar 7 is brought into contact with the mounting surface 6 of the main girder 1. At this time, the end face of the child girder 7 and the end face of the protruding piece 10b abut on the concave surface 3b of the master girder 1, and the screw hole 10a of the child girder 7 and the insertion hole 5 of the master girder 1 overlap. Then, the fastening screw S is inserted into the insertion hole 5 from the outside of the main girder 1 and screwed into the screw hole 10 a of the sub girder 7. Thus, the cable rack is assembled.
